Product Overview
Mini-Circuits’ VXHF-23+ reflectionless filter employs a novel filter topology which absorbs and terminates stop band
signals internally rather than reflecting them back to the source. This new capability enables unique applications for
filter circuits beyond those suited to traditional approaches. Traditional filters are reflective in the stop band, send-
ing signals back to the source at 100% of the power level. These reflections interact with neighboring components
and often result in inter-modulation and other interferences. Reflectionless filters eliminate stop band reflections,
allowing them to be paired with sensitive devices and used in applications that otherwise require circuits such as
isolation amplifiers or attenuators.
Key Features
Feature
Advantages
Reflectionless filters absorb unwanted signals, preventing reflections back to the
source. This reduces generation of additional unwanted signals without the need for
extra components like attenuators, improving system dynamic range.
Easy integration with sensitive reflective
components, e.g. mixers, multipliers
Because reflectionless filters maintain good impedance in the stop band; they can
be integrated with high gain, wideband amplifiers without the risk of creating insta-
bilities in these out of band regions.
Enables stable integration of wideband
amplifiers
Reflectionless filters can be cascaded in multiple sections to provide sharper and
higher attenuation, while also preventing any standing waves that could affect pass
band signals.
Cascadable
High power handling extends the usability of these filters to the transmit path for
inter-stage filtering.
Excellent power handling
Through semiconductor IPD process, X-series filters are inherently repeatable for
large volume production.
Excellent repeatability of RF performance
